BGO Properties has added a trio of experienced senior executives to its ranks, assigning them to three business areas of its Canadian portfolio. Marlene Farias joins the national operating group, while Stephen Smith and Jeff Wilson take on key regional roles.
Farias has been named national vice president of sustainability and technical services, and will be responsible for BGO’s operational excellence, sustainability and technical services group. She brings more than 20 years of experience to that task after formerly holding leadership roles at Triovest and JLL.
Smith heads to BGO’s British Columbia region to lead commercial property management and leasing. He has more than 25 years of real estate experienced developed in previous roles with Oxford Properties, Manulife and Wesgroup Properties.
Wilson will oversee BGO Properties’ management portfolio in Ontario, while taking on the title of vice president, property management, for the Greater Toronto Area. He has more than 20 years of property management and operations experience, most recently leading retail operations for Westdell Development Group.
